North Stanmore is a 100%-owned, shallow regolith-hosted heavy-rare-earth and critical-mineral project six kilometres north of Cue. Its August 2026 PFS evaluates a predominantly free-dig open-pit operation feeding a 2.4 Mtpa flotation plant, supported by a maiden 47.0 Mt Probable Ore Reserve and an updated 278.8 Mt global Mineral Resource; Feasibility Study definition, approvals, product qualification, offtake and funding work are progressing.
